Week One games - revisiting the NFC & AFC 2010 playoff teams. Did they lose too many players in the off season? Have they improved? Can they do it again?


Game One is a match up between the 2009 Super Bowl Champion New Orleans Saints and the 2010 Super Bowl Champion Green Bay Packers .
The game is being played in Green Bay and I can guarantee one thing - there won't be snow on the ground! This game is the kickoff for the 2011 NFL season and is being played Thursday night before a national audience. Do the Packers have what it takes to repeat? Can the Saints upset the defending Super Bowl Champions on their home turf? We'll find out Thursday night.

Game two is a replay of one of the 2010 AFC divisional playoff games. The Pittsburgh Steelers will take on the Baltimore Ravens . Who's going to come out on top this time?

Game three is the match up between the Atlanta Falcons and the Chicago Bears . Both teams were division leaders last year but couldn't get past Green Bay. Have they got what it takes to go all the way this year?


Game four finds the Dallas Cowboys facing the New York Jets . Is this the year of the Jets or will the Cowboys steal the show?
